Need some advice from MN cloth experts! I've recently bought some 2nd hand Ella's House Bumhuggers and want to start using them at night. LO is a very heavy wetter so I will need to boost them but how do i do this? Do I just put a booster inside the nappy? What can I use as a booster?

Are they the old style bumhugger or the new where the fleece forms a pocket? With the new style I just pop a bamboo or microfibre booster in the pocket but with the old style I put the booster between nappy and wrap as otherwise you would lose the stay dry effect of the fleece
